The verdict

Rainbow charm snack bowl scores 0/100 in PlainFoodSafe's ingredient screening. We compared its 57 labeled ingredients with FDA SAFFA regulatory records and CSPI Chemical Cuisine ratings; 5 ingredients are flagged for caution. The source parser split this into a very long 57-component record, beginning with White Confectionery Coating, Sugar, Palm Kernel Oil. That density can include amounts and label fragments, so verify the physical label before relying on ingredient order or completeness. This is not a recall, allergy, medical, or dietary-safety determination.

Full Ingredient List

white confectionery coating (sugar, palm kernel oil, nonfat dry milk, lactose, titanium dioxide [color], soy lecithin, distilled monoglycerides, natural vanilla flavor), pretzels (enriched wheat flour [wheat flour, niacin, reduced iron, thiamine mononitrate, riboflavin, folic acid), salt, contains less than 2% of: high oleic canola oil and/or soybean oil, corn syrup, barley malt extract, leavening [yeast, sodium bicarbonate and/or ammonium bicarbonate), marshmallows (sugar, corn syrup, food starch-modified, dextrose, contains less than 2% of: gelatin, sodium hexametaphosphate, red 40, artificial flavor, yellow 6, natural flavor, blue 1, yellow 5), corn biscuits (yellow corn meal, sugar, corn bran, salt, molasses, baking soda, tocopherols [preservative), round oat cereal (whole grain oat flour, wheat starch, sugar, modified corn starch, oat fiber, salt, oat extract, tripotassium phosphate, dicalcium phosphate, tocopherols [preservative]), nonpareils (sugar, corn starch, confectioner's glaze vegetable juice, red 40, yellow 6, yellow 5, blue 1, carnauba wax).
